How do I get to the performance upgrades on need for speed most wanted?

I can't figure it out and I want my car to be better. Do I have to get a special car to upgrade it? Because after my races i keep getting new performance upgrades and I don't know how to get to it. Also, how do I unlock cars? Does it just come eventually? I just got it so, as you can tell, I don't know much. TIA

    1 decade ago
    To unlock cars, you need to beat the rival, if you want to upgrade the car, its best go for the little things like the tires, and transmission first, these will give you extra edge in the corners before having to pay more for turbos etc.

    3 years ago

